Output c38080b0ca3e34c9fab479cf20bc362ab7d0c610c7e4f6775bf776f5f68bd9f8:763

value
596623
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e18a725b98757a82c97baa895a571e4ec88cafb OP_EQUAL
address
3QrZ6BbiBtNybQicJzG3pthUTEJLUNSaAe
transaction
c38080b0ca3e34c9fab479cf20bc362ab7d0c610c7e4f6775bf776f5f68bd9f8
confirmations
416795
spent
true